Full Job Description
Position: Plant Manager
Location: Brampton, ON | On-site

Reporting to: Director of Operations

Reporting directly to the DoO, the plant manager is specifically responsible for deploying and implementing organization improvement strategies as outlined while taking the lead as the head of the production facility. The successful candidate will have the following skillsets:

Develop and execute innovative business plans that drive growth and efficiency in areas of accountability.
  • Build, develop and lead a strong, progressive team to ensure continual growth of the assigned business unit.
  • Implement and maintain plant operations, reporting on performance, and developing and initiating process improvements to optimize efficiency and quality.
  • Guide the management team in developing solutions for improving processes, maintaining facilities, and innovative problem-solving.
  • Provide coaching, mentorship, and management support to the current Production Line Supervisors and Line Leaders to foster a culture of continuous improvement.
  • Cultivate an environment of change and install a sense of accountability throughout the departments with an influential management style.
  • Develop and improve processes, procedures, and efficiency with a strong understanding of industry best practices.
  • Implement performance metrics while maintaining a continual "Organizational Enhancement" mindset to drive growth and innovation.
  • Cultivate a positive collaboration environment by empowering, motivating, and inspiring staff to achieve their full potential.


Core Qualifications:
  • 5+ years of experience in meat processing operations management with a focus on efficiency, quality, and safety in a Canadian context in small to medium size food manufacturer.
  • Strong understanding of Canadian Food Inspection Agency (CFIA) regulations and compliance requirements.
  • Experience with HACCP, GMP, and SSOP programs in accordance with Canadian standards.
  • Knowledge of industry trends and best practices in meat processing in Canada.
  • Six Sigma green or black belt certification.
  • Proven ability to develop and manage a team of supervisors, line leaders, and other staff in a Canadian workplace environment.
  • Excellent communication skills, including the ability to effectively communicate with cross-functional teams and external stakeholders in Canada.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ills to identify and solve complex issues within the Canadian meat processing industry.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ment while maintaining a focus on safety and quality in Canada.
  • Strong computer skills, including proficiency in Microsoft Office and experience with ERP systems used in Canada.
